DC Comics vs. Marvel Comics


Hey guys! I have this in trade paperback form, and I was wondering if I could start some sort of debate for anyone who sees this thread.
The six primary battles were:
Aquaman (DC) vs. Namor (Marvel)
Elektra (Marvel) vs. Catwoman (DC)
Flash (DC) vs. Quicksilver (Marvel)
Robin (DC) vs. Jubilee (Marvel)
Silver Surfer (Marvel) vs. Green Lantern (DC)
Thor (Marvel) vs. Captain Marvel (DC).
There were five battles in which the outcomes were determined by the votes of fans:
Batman (DC) vs. Captain America (Marvel)
Spider-Man (Marvel) vs. Superboy (DC)
Wolverine (Marvel) vs. Lobo (DC)
Storm (Marvel) vs. Wonder Woman (DC)
Superman (DC) vs. Hulk (Marvel).
The ones that are on the left side are the ones that won their fights. I'm a little disappointed that people actually voted spider-man over superboy which is basically a younger superman.
